In 1931, Peggy Ethel Catherine Jennings entered the world in Victoria, Australia, born to Sidney Charles Clarke Jennings And Merle Leonie Katherine Clarke. In 1954, Peggy Ethel Catherine Jennings resided in Colac, Corangamite, Victoria, Australia. In 1963, Peggy Ethel Catherine Jennings resided in Reservoir, Victoria, Australia. Peggy Ethel Catherine Jennings married Colin Henry Mawson, Neville Robertson Tulloh, Thomas William Whittle, and had children including Andrew Phillip Mawson, Anne Tulloh, Cheryle Muriel Whittle, Robert Arthur Mawson, Wendy Anna Mawson, William Mawson. Peggy Ethel Catherine Jennings passed away in 1992 in Geelong, Victoria, Australlia.
